// Fan-out backpressure guard for the Pellmont notifier.
// When the Skylark queue depth exceeds 50k, the client
// sheds low-priority notifications and emits a BACKPRESSURE
// metric. Release manager: verify shed rate < 2% before
// promoting. Do not raise the depth limit without a load test.
// The client authenticates to Skylark with the key below.

service key, bagap-tawif: vxb15-zl4UgnDSY8s10vM

## Build Provenance: Meadowclinic Reminder Job

The appointment reminder job runs nightly and sends next-day reminders to patients. All builds come from the Hartwell pipeline; manual deploys are not permitted. Provenance records include the source commit, scheduler config hash, and template bundle version. Before debugging any missed-reminder report, confirm which build actually ran that night. Each execution logs its identifier at startup, reproduced below.

session token of kahag-bawip = htk6_729d08

# Deep-Link Routing: Limits and Quotas

Linkferry resolves mobile deep links through a shared routing tier, and each app namespace is subject to per-minute resolution quotas. Exceeding a quota returns a soft failure that falls back to the web route, so users are never hard-blocked, but conversion metrics degrade. On-call should watch the fallback ratio dashboard; sustained values above 2% usually mean a partner is hammering the resolver. Enforcement thresholds are defined by the constants listed here.

tuning constants:
RATE_LIMITS = {
    "zorael": 10,
    "oliix": 1,
    "holix": 2,
    "quenix": 10,
}

Internal Memo — Quarterly Cash-Flow Forecast

For the incoming director: the Q4 forecast for Ostermark Goods is stable. Collections improved after the Renleigh account settled early, and the overdraft facility remains untouched. One caution — seasonal stock build will compress free cash in weeks four to seven. Full workings are with the controller. The confidential business-plan note is set out directly below.

board note of yageg-yahag: The southern region missed its Soriel quota by 43.1 percent last quarter. Kelaxek Systems plans to raise the Sormir list price by 59.3 percent in July. The steering committee signed off on a budget of $32.1 million for Project Casael. The renewal with Eliirox Holdings closes at $66.2 million a year, 55.2 percent above the last contract.